Diplomat has an employee rating of 3.5 out of 5 stars, based on 221 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Diplomat employ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Healthcare industry (3.4 stars).

Pros

Great co workers. The employees really care about the patients and for the most part are very committed, hard working good people.

Cons

Lets be clear loved my job and I have been a consistent top performer. This is NOT sour grapes. Sales is money I get it. Diplomat pays under industry so unless you live in Flint your pay/benefits are way under par. Many accounts lost. Oncology is the only saving grace. Downsizing due to budget cuts!? Purchased/acquired multiple companies for BILLIONS. Hit with DIR fees, falsification of earnings, shareholders suing. Is this just the price of doing business? What started out as a great company disintegrated in mid 2016. Chaos/discord in every aspect of doing business from management to operation to HR. The focus is very much on acquisition, understandable for survival, however the foundation of Diplomat is very unstable. Employees as well as service has suffered. Many accounts lost. Pros

Diplomat is a good starter company if you are entering the pharmacy world. Good lunch vendors. *Some* management is okay.

Cons

NO work/life balance, you can only miss 3 times in a year. They do not care if you are sick, if your child is sick, if you get into a car accident on the way to work, if you broke your foot, etc. If you are not at work you get an occurrence. Most Management does not listen to their employees. I get it, you can't please everyone but when the majority of your employees are offering the same suggestions to improve the workplace, then you need to make changes. The pay is below industry standard for any other specialty pharmacy. Diplomat is the LARGEST independent specialty pharmacy who makes MILLIONS (even after all the bills and fees are paid). There's no reason why we should not be paid decently!

Pros

Good lunch vendors Weekends off Able to help people in need if you do it under 30 seconds.

Cons

Management consistently looking for petty new rules to lower quality of life for employees. They do not promote based on skill, this is a popularity contest. Heavy Favoritism in the company. You are always under the "watchful eye" of leads and supervisors and hounded 24/7. Be prepared for threats of termination over the smallest errors. Brand new lights in the building really emphasized how disgusting the building is. Very poor job security, constantly under stress. Their only goal is cutting costs and meeting metrics, the patient is not #1 priority here. Everything is an "occurrence". Do not trust any other employees, they will stab you in the back any chance they get to get management to like them more. Employees complained about not having enough help, yet management would not push any part time to full time.
